2008 64bit: exited with status 255

Irgendwelche Probleme mit XAMPP für Windows? Dann ist hier genau der richtige Ort um nachzufragen.

2008 64bit: exited with status 255

Postby FinishPete » 05. March 2010 10:19

Hallo,
ich habe XAMPP1.7.3 auf einem R2 Enterprise 2008 Server 64bit Intel Quad 2,83 8gig Ram laufen mit einer Drupal 6 installation. Wenn ich per AbpacheBenchmark (ab.exe) mit bspw. -n 100 und -c 10 teste stützt der Apache immer ab. Die Anzahl an Request die er bearbeiten kann variieren, aber er stützt fast immer ab. Das ganze passiert nicht nur mit ab, sondern auch so beim normalen surfen auf der Seite, irgendwann eben, nicht direkt reproduiziertbar. Apache errorlog liefert mir nur ein "exited with staus 255" zu dem ich bei google nun mal gar nichts finde. Ansonsten habe ich keine Fehlermeldungen, habe das LogLevel auf Debug gestellt, aber das bringt mir auch nicht viel mehr Info (siehe unten).
Kann mir da irgendjemand helfen oder einen Tipp geben wie ich das debuggen kann? Ich hatte schon alle zusätzlichen Apache Module deaktiviert, hat nichts gebracht. Unter XAMPP 1.7.0 lief alles stabil!!! Dachte es liegt an PHP 5.3, backport auf PHP 5.2.8 bringt auch nichts. Hatte vermutet, dass es am threading und php bzw. mysql liegt, aber ein kurzes PHP Script mit Datenbankzugriff läuft ohne Probleme, die kann ich testen wie ich will, da stürtzt nichts ab.

Bin mir nicht sicher ob das vielleicht an Drupal liegt bzw. wie ich das sonst testen soll???
Für jeden Hinweis wäre ich dankbar, sonst muss ich einen Backport mit allen PHP und Apache configs auf 1.7.0 machen, das finde ich allerdings keine wirklich gute Alternative.

Achso, auf meinem Desktop Rechner mit WinXP SP2 stürtzt das ganze auch ab, aber komplett anders, mit dem bekannten 317.... den Umweg über das Debugging da zu nehmen finde ich aber sehr fragwürdig, habe keine Lust da 2Tage zu debuggen und nacher bringt mir das überhaupt nichts für mein Serverproblem.

Code: Select all
[Fri Mar 05 09:38:04 2010] [notice] Parent: child process exited with status 255 -- Restarting.
[Fri Mar 05 09:38:04 2010] [notice] Digest: generating secret for digest authentication ...
[Fri Mar 05 09:38:04 2010] [notice] Digest: done
[Fri Mar 05 09:38:04 2010] [notice] Apache/2.2.14 (Win32) DAV/2 mod_autoindex_color PHP/5.3.1 mod_apreq2-20090110/2.7.1 mod_perl/2.0.4 Perl/v5.10.1 configured -- resuming normal operations
[Fri Mar 05 09:38:04 2010] [notice] Server built: Nov 11 2009 14:29:03
[Fri Mar 05 09:38:04 2010] [notice] Parent: Created child process 3848
[Fri Mar 05 09:38:04 2010] [debug] mpm_winnt.c(487): Parent: Sent the scoreboard to the child
[Fri Mar 05 09:38:04 2010] [notice] Digest: generating secret for digest authentication ...
[Fri Mar 05 09:38:04 2010] [notice] Digest: done
[Fri Mar 05 09:38:04 2010] [notice] Child 3848: Child process is running
[Fri Mar 05 09:38:04 2010] [info] Parent: Duplicating socket 360 and sending it to child process 3848
[Fri Mar 05 09:38:04 2010] [debug] mpm_winnt.c(408): Child 3848: Retrieved our scoreboard from the parent.
[Fri Mar 05 09:38:04 2010] [info] Parent: Duplicating socket 364 and sending it to child process 3848
[Fri Mar 05 09:38:04 2010] [debug] mpm_winnt.c(605): Parent: Sent 2 listeners to child 3848
[Fri Mar 05 09:38:04 2010] [debug] mpm_winnt.c(564): Child 3848: retrieved 2 listeners from parent
[Fri Mar 05 09:38:04 2010] [notice] Child 3848: Acquired the start mutex.
[Fri Mar 05 09:38:04 2010] [notice] Child 3848: Starting 150 worker threads.
[Fri Mar 05 09:38:04 2010] [notice] Child 3848: Starting thread to listen on port 80.
[Fri Mar 05 09:38:04 2010] [notice] Child 3848: Starting thread to listen on port 80.
[Fri Mar 05 09:45:32 2010] [notice] Parent: child process exited with status 255 -- Restarting.
.......... wieder das selbe wie oben



EDIT: Noch vergessen, Windows error log:
Code: Select all
Name der fehlerhaften Anwendung: httpd.exe, Version: 2.2.14.0, Zeitstempel: 0x4aeb9704
Name des fehlerhaften Moduls: php5ts.dll, Version: 5.3.1.0, Zeitstempel: 0x4b06c41d
Ausnahmecode: 0xc0000005
Fehleroffset: 0x0000c132
ID des fehlerhaften Prozesses: 0x990
Startzeit der fehlerhaften Anwendung: 0x01cabc3f27774c73
Pfad der fehlerhaften Anwendung: C:\xampp\apache\bin\httpd.exe
Pfad des fehlerhaften Moduls: C:\xampp\php\php5ts.dll
Berichtskennung: 699a6bd6-2832-11df-9400-002219159e77
FinishPete
 
Posts: 2
Joined: 05. March 2010 09:52

Re: 2008 64bit: exited with status 255

Postby XerraX » 20. June 2010 21:04

Hast du eine Lösung gefunden? Habe das selbe Problem. Habe auch Drupal am laufen.
XerraX
 
Posts: 5
Joined: 16. November 2008 22:15

Re: 2008 64bit: exited with status 255

Postby FinishPete » 03. July 2010 10:28

Hi, nach ewigem debuggen und dann nem backport auf 1.7.1 hab ich rausgefunden was das problem war. Ich hab in Drupal die CSS dateien aggregieren lassen. Dabei werden die css kommentare per replace und regular expression rausgefiltert. kurze kommentare gehen, aber bei längeren scheint irgendwas durchzuknallen. Irgendwas mit PHP und stack und wie PHP compiliert ist. Wollte dazu mal einen Post in dem englischen Forum schreiben, hier scheint sich ja kein Mensch für bugs zu interessieren, bin ich aber noch nicht zu gekommen, vielleicht sollte ich das mal tun.
Achso, da ich den ganzen Server wieder auf 1.7.1 umgestellt hatte bin ich dabei geblieben, meine aber ich hätte den 1.7.3 auch getested und die Probleme waren danach auch weg. Hoffe das hilft dir irgendwas, gib doch sonst mal bitte Rückmeldung, würde mich interessieren
FinishPete
 
Posts: 2
Joined: 05. March 2010 09:52


Return to XAMPP für Windows

Who is online

Users browsing this forum: No registered users and 18 guests